About 25 High Street

A plain-English summary derived from public records, EPC certificates, sold prices and local data.

25 High Street is a mid-terrace house in Rottingdean, Brighton, Brighton (BN2 7HE). It has a recorded floor area of 59 m² (around 635 sq ft), construction records dating it to before 1900 and council tax band C. The latest certificate (September 2022) shows a D (score 63), on the cusp of jumping into the C band. The rating has held steady at D across 2 certificates since April 2012. Between certificates, window efficiency went from Poor to Good and lighting went from Good to Very Good; while roof efficiency dropped from Very Good to Very Poor. The recommended improvements would lift it to B (score 89), a 2-band jump.

At 59 m² it's 15.7% smaller than the typical home in the postcode (70 m² median across 24 EPCs).
